# hwk08_s07 - penalty if not stapled Name Section Score...

Name: Section: Score: Homework Set 8 Due Wednesday, March 14, 2007 at 3pm Problem 8.0 Do Week #8 Mallard quizzes due 3 pm Tuesday. Problem 8.1 A sequential circuit has two inputs (X and Y) and one output (Z). The circuit is implemented using two D flip-flops A and B (with inputs D A and D B , and outputs Q A and Q B , respectively). The following Boolean equations describe the combinational logic that is used: D A = X'Q A + XY D B = X'Q A +XQ B Z = XQ B a. Draw the circuit. penalty if not stapled

Problem 8.1 (continued) b. Give the next-state table, including columns for current state, inputs, output, D flip-flop inputs, and next state. c. Draw the state diagram. Note : this design has two inputs; therefore, when labeling arrows follow the convention XY/Z .
Problem 8.2 In this problem you will implement a sequential circuit which "recognizes" all occurrences of the following sequences: 1100 and 1001. The output is 1 precisely when the last bit of either input sequence is read. Sample input:

